WFI32-IoT开发板技术解析与应用指南

描述

Microchip Technology EV36W50A WFI32-IoT板是一款紧凑、独立、简单易用的电路板,设计用于开发物联网应用。EV36W50A板采用WFI32E01PC高度集成的Wi-Fi® MCU模块,支持智能Wi-Fi功能和高级MCU特性。此外,WFI32E01PC模块还设有PCB天线和"rust&GO"硬件安全元件,其预配置为流行的云平台。

数据手册:*附件:Microchip Technology EV36W50A WFI32-IoT板数据手册.pdf

特性

  • 提供了一种将嵌入式应用连接到云物联网平台(如AWS和Azure)的简单方式
  • 包括PICkit板载4 (PKOB4) 调试器接口,无需外部硬件即可对WFI32E01PC模块进行编程和调试
  • 包括一个mikroBUS™ Click™插头,帮助用户通过连接各种MikroElectronika mikroBUS™ Click™适配器板来扩展功能。
  • 仅需一根Micro USB电缆即可为电路板上电和编程

正面概览

电路板

背面概览

电路板

框图

电路板

WFI32-IoT开发板技术解析与应用指南

一、WFI32-IoT开发板概述

Microchip Technology的EV36W50A(WFI32-IoT板)是一款紧凑型独立开发板,专为物联网应用设计,搭载了高度集成的WFI32E01PC Wi-Fi® MCU模块。该模块支持智能Wi-Fi功能和优质MCU特性,内置PCB天线和预配置到主流云平台的Trust&GO硬件安全元件。

核心特性‌:

  • 提供简单方式将嵌入式应用连接到AWS、Azure等云IoT平台
  • 集成PICkit On-board 4 (PKOB4)调试器接口,无需外部硬件即可编程调试
  • 配备mikroBUS™ Click™扩展接口,支持功能扩展
  • 仅需Micro USB电缆即可供电和编程

二、硬件架构详解

2.1 主要功能模块

  1. WFI32E01PC模块‌:
    • 单芯片Wi-Fi解决方案,支持2.4GHz 802.11 b/g/n
    • 内置PIC32MZ1025W104 MCU,最高200MHz主频
    • 集成硬件加密引擎和安全启动功能
    • 板载PCB天线设计
  2. 传感器与外设‌:
    • MCP9808高精度数字温度传感器(±0.5°C)
    • OPT3001环境光传感器
    • 32Mbit SPI闪存(SST26VF032B)
    • 4个用户可配置LED
    • 2个用户按钮和1个复位按钮
  3. 电源管理系统‌:
    • 支持Micro USB和Li-Po电池双电源输入
    • MCP73871电池充电管理IC(最大充电电流100mA)
    • 两个MCP1727 LDO稳压器提供3.3V电源

2.2 接口资源

mikroBUS扩展接口‌提供:

  • SPI(最高12.5MHz)
  • I2C
  • UART
  • PWM
  • 模拟和中断线路
  • 3.3V/5V电源

调试接口‌:

  • 集成PKOB4调试器,支持:
    • 实时调试
    • 多种硬件/软件断点
    • 寄存器监控
    • 通过MPLAB X IDE进行固件升级

三、软件开发环境

3.1 软件要求

  • MPLAB X IDE v5.50或更高版本
  • MPLAB XC32编译器v2.40或更高版本
  • Harmony v3软件框架
  • GitHub提供的OOB演示代码

3.2 开发流程

  1. 环境搭建‌:
    • 安装MPLAB X IDE和XC32编译器
    • 从GitHub获取WFI32-IoT板支持包
  2. 示例项目‌:
    • 开箱即用(OOB)演示:
      • 预装固件支持快速连接AWS云
      • 演示温度/光线传感器数据上传
      • 提供Web界面控制功能
  3. 自定义开发‌:
    • 基于Harmony v3框架构建应用
    • 利用提供的软件库简化开发
    • 支持Microchip Trust Platform安全配置

四、典型应用场景

4.1 工业物联网监测

  • 利用板载温度传感器监控设备温度
  • 通过Wi-Fi将数据实时上传至云平台
  • 异常温度阈值报警功能

4.2 智能家居控制

  • 通过光传感器实现自动亮度调节
  • 连接家庭Wi-Fi网络
  • 与云平台集成实现远程控制

4.3 资产追踪系统

  • 低功耗设计适合电池供电
  • 安全连接至云服务
  • 集成第三方Click板扩展GPS功能

五、设计注意事项

  1. 天线设计‌:
    • 使用板载PCB天线时需保持8cm以上人体距离
    • 避免金属外壳导致的信号衰减
  2. 电源管理‌:
    • USB供电时最大电流限制为500mA
    • 建议电池容量≥400mAh
  3. 热设计‌:
    • 高温环境下考虑散热措施
    • 避免阳光直射导致温度传感器读数偏差
  4. 安全认证‌:
    • 模块已通过FCC/CE/RCM认证
    • 最终产品仍需进行相关认证测试
打开APP阅读更多精彩内容
声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

全部0条评论

快来发表一下你的评论吧 !

×
20
完善资料,
赚取积分